This tofu is more “squishy” tofu than some. It has a nice, soft, smokiness to it – not too harsh at all. Paul tried it dehydrated into tofu jerky but because it has a higher water content it took much longer to dehydrate than other tofu he has tried. Here is his recipe:-
Cut the tofu into 3-4 mm slices, marinate in a mix of soy sauce and maple syrup overnight and then dehydrate at 68c for 5-8 hours until desired texture is reached.
I think if you like tofu this is pretty good to use in stir frys, and other meals that need a meat replacement. There are a couple of recipes on the box to try also.
Each 200gram pack is suitable for vegans and vegetarians. Hand made in Devon. Organic and Vegetarian Society Approved. I got mine in Holland & Barrett.
